We're just about to rent our house out complete with Nest Thermostat.  My question is - how will the new tenant control the heating in the period between taking occupation of the house and getting his internet connection sorted - possible a two week  lag. Does anyone know if there are default manual settings that can be used prior to activating the Thermostat via wifi. Else it is going to be flipping cold in there!?

They will have full manual control of the thermostat even without the internet.

Sounds good Patrick, but in that case how does the Nest stat communicate with the boiler and the megaflow water tank, by radio signal or bluetooth?  They aren't hard-wired together.  Carl

Thanks Mark. I checked with the guy who installed our Nest Learning Thermostat and he advises that it will still be able to control the boiler and megaflow wirelessly (via radio signals rather than wifi).  We don't have any HVAC here btw.
